Quote
That mining would exist with or without blackcoin, and blackcoin is not contributing any additional mining of its own.
Ah really? Miners and mining resources goes where profit is, without thinking too much what they are actually mining. There are sooo many people right now mining "BTC" just to get paid in BC.
As you know, mining BTC without an ASIC now is pretty much useless. Now thanks to BC it makes sense again. Thats more electricity, not less .

I'll give you the benefit of the doubt and assume you're not just trolling here.

Trolling for what?  I'm holding several BC and i'm one of the few merchants listed on blackcoin.co here Wink I like this coin and I don't want the community to get too enthusiastic on something that simple isn't 100% true. Is not green. You know what is green? a tree. Not a crypto-currency . You can say that is better than POW, I give you that. But there you stop.

I just say you need to be transparent if you want to convince the crypto-community (and not just this thread). I started mining in 2010, I kind of know what we are talking about. But if you don't believe me go ask miners , get out of this thread and see if what I'm saying isn't true.  BC current profitability is making people not only mine more, but buy more hardware also . I repeat, go and ask on IRC Wink

Quote

Trolling for what?  I'm holding BC and i'm one of the few merchant here Wink

I just say you need to be transparent if you want to convince the crypto-community (and not just this thread). I started mining in 2010, I kind of know what we are talking about. But if you don't believe be go ask miners , get out of this thread and see if what I'm saying isn't true.  BC current profitability is making people not only mine more, but buy more hardware also . I repeat, go and ask on IRC Wink

Well I agree somehow. But BC itself as a coin is green. No hardware is directly mining BC and it's not needed for it to exist. The other coins still have to be mined in order to exist in their full numbers though. And it's a process that takes years. Even if blackcoin wasn't here, the hardware itself would and it'd still be mining and burning electricity by mining something else.
